The Cisco Air-CT5520-K9 5520 Wireless Controller is a powerful and versatile networking solution designed for enterprise-level wireless networks. This controller, specifically the version v01, is compatible with Cisco UCS C220 M4 servers, making it an excellent choice for businesses looking to integrate wireless connectivity with their existing infrastructure.
The Cisco Air-CT5520-K9 supports up to 2,000 access points and 100,000 clients, making it suitable for large-scale networks. It offers advanced features such as Mobility Express, which simplifies wireless network deployment and management. This controller also supports 802.11ac Wave 2, providing high-speed wireless connectivity with data rates up to 3.46 Gbps.
The controller includes built-in security features to protect your network, such as Wi-Fi Protected Access 3 (WPA3), which provides stronger encryption and protects against brute force attacks. It also supports Cisco's TrustSec, which enables granular access control based on user, device, and application.
The Cisco Air-CT5520-K9 is designed for reliability and ease of operation. It features redundant power supplies and fans, ensuring continuous operation even in the event of a component failure. The controller's modular design allows for easy upgrades and maintenance, reducing downtime and lowering total cost of ownership.
